1 din 2
1
Apache + PHP + MySQL
  [ Ignoră ]
Avatar
RankRankRankRank
Sr. Member
Din: ~/
Macuser din: 19.10.05

Am vazut ca nu e postat nimic despre asta aici si m-am gandit sa fiu eu primul.
Am reusit sa localizez Apache prin foloderele OS-ului, si am compilat si un PHP din consola, insa are cineva idee cum se instaleaza PHP ca modul pentru Apache ?

Gasisem un programel (MAMP), dar vreau sa il folosesc pe asta al sistemului.

 Semnătură 

I’m a graphic designer passioned by what I do. I also love photography and play keyboards and guitar in my virtual one man band smile)

Profil
 
  [ Ignoră ]   [ # 1 ]
Avatar
RankRank
Jr. Member
Din: Bucuresti
Macuser din: 11.10.05

eu am folosit MAMP cu succes si il prefer pe acesta sistemului pentru ca mi se pare foarte usor de controlat si manipulat.

 Semnătură 

“On January 24th, Apple Computer will introduce Macintosh. And you’ll see why 1984 won’t be like 1984”

Profil
 
  [ Ignoră ]   [ # 2 ]
Avatar
RankRankRank
Member
Din: Ploiești
Macuser din: 08.11.05

De la 10.4.0 incoace (cred ca si pe Panther, dar nu mai tin minte), PHP este deja inclus in sistem, dar e dezactivat.

Mai exact, trebuie sa editezi fisierul

/etc/httpd/httpd.conf 
sa gasesti linia
#LoadModule php4_module        libexec/httpd/libphp4.so 
si s-o decomentezi, adica sa stergi caracterul “#” din fata ei. Apoi mai cauti odata “php”, si vei gasi
#AddModule mod_php4.c 

unde procedezi identic. Restul configurarilor sunt deja facute.

Apoi, in Terminal:

sudo apachectl restart 

si poti lucra PHP. De exemplu, pe 10.4.3:

PHP Version 4.3.11
Apache Version Apache
/1.3.33 (DarwinPHP/4.3.11 
 Semnătură 

to the aiiirpoooort…

Profil
 
  [ Ignoră ]   [ # 3 ]
Avatar
RankRankRankRank
Sr. Member
Din: ~/
Macuser din: 19.10.05

eu incercam ca pe linux

service httpd start 

:D

 Semnătură 

I’m a graphic designer passioned by what I do. I also love photography and play keyboards and guitar in my virtual one man band smile)

Profil
 
  [ Ignoră ]   [ # 4 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

Salut!
nu stiu ce i-am facut serverului Apache dar imi da eroarea asta
“httpd: bad user name www”
si nu mai porneste serverul :(

daca scriam http://ip_adress imi intra indexul pus de mine in /Library/webserver
acum imi da eroare, logic
am umblat la setari in NEtInfo Manager si nu mai stiu sa le pun la loc

cum pot sa-i pun setarile ce le-a avut default sau ce tre sa-i fac?
merci

Profil
 
  [ Ignoră ]   [ # 5 ]
Avatar
RankRankRankRank
Administrator
Din: The Colony, TX
Macuser din: 11.10.05

ai sters user-ul www - din motive de securitate, apache-ul nu ruleaza ca administrator ci ca un user fara prea mari privilegii numit www. Daca l-ai sters ... nu-l mai gaseste.

 Semnătură 

Apple:5x macmini (G4, 2007, 2009, 2010, 2012)
UNIX:IBM 7011-250/AIX 5.1, HP Jornada 680/JLime, HP 9000 F20/HP-UX 11.11
PC:PentiumD/Debian, HP t5300/Debian
Misc:Spectrum 48k, 8x Raspberry Pi, 2x CHIP

Profil
 
  [ Ignoră ]   [ # 6 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

il pot pune la loc?

Profil
 
  [ Ignoră ]   [ # 7 ]
Avatar
RankRankRankRank
Administrator
Din: The Colony, TX
Macuser din: 11.10.05

Peoretic da ...daca stii exact ce UID avea, unde avea home-ul si alte setari
Practic mai bine reinstaleaza apache-ul si alta data NU mai sterge din netinfo decat chestii care ESTI SIGUR ca nu iti trebuie.

 Semnătură 

Apple:5x macmini (G4, 2007, 2009, 2010, 2012)
UNIX:IBM 7011-250/AIX 5.1, HP Jornada 680/JLime, HP 9000 F20/HP-UX 11.11
PC:PentiumD/Debian, HP t5300/Debian
Misc:Spectrum 48k, 8x Raspberry Pi, 2x CHIP

Profil
 
  [ Ignoră ]   [ # 8 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

yea, corect! nu trebuia sa sterg… nu mai stiu ce am vrut sa incerc, cred ca am vrut sa fac inca un user pt ftp si s-a dus.
(ftp ma pot conecta la apache)
am incercat sa instalez apache dar imi da eroarea asta:
configure: error: no acceptable C compiler found in $PATH
See `config.log’ for more details.
configure failed for srclib/apr

m-am prins ca nu am compilator de C, am citit in documentatie dar nu m-am prins ce sa downloadez de aici http://gcc.gnu.org/
vreo idee?

merci mult!

Profil
 
  [ Ignoră ]   [ # 9 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

am gasit compilerul de C, ii dau ./configure si imi da eroarea asta..

checking for—enable-version-specific-runtime-libs… no
checking build system type… powerpc-apple-darwin7.9.0
checking host system type… powerpc-apple-darwin7.9.0
checking target system type… powerpc-apple-darwin7.9.0
./configure: line 1: -print-multi-os-directory: command not found
checking for gcc… no
checking for cc… no
checking for cc… no
checking for cl… no
configure: error: no acceptable C compiler found in $PATH
See `config.log’ for more details.

nu mai inteleg… :(

Profil
 
  [ Ignoră ]   [ # 10 ]
Avatar
RankRankRankRank
Administrator
Din: The Colony, TX
Macuser din: 11.10.05

Eroarea care ai primit-o e logica: ca sa poti compila un compilator de C scris in C ai nevoie de un compilator de C smile

Instaleaza developer tools de pe CD-ul de OSX ca ala contine si compilator si toate si mai incearca odata apache-ul.

 Semnătură 

Apple:5x macmini (G4, 2007, 2009, 2010, 2012)
UNIX:IBM 7011-250/AIX 5.1, HP Jornada 680/JLime, HP 9000 F20/HP-UX 11.11
PC:PentiumD/Debian, HP t5300/Debian
Misc:Spectrum 48k, 8x Raspberry Pi, 2x CHIP

Profil
 
  [ Ignoră ]   [ # 11 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

am 3 cd-uri cu MAC OS X 10.3 iar pe discul 1 directorul DEV e gol…
unde gasesc developer tools?

Profil
 
  [ Ignoră ]   [ # 12 ]
Avatar
RankRankRank
Member
Din: Bucuresti
Macuser din: 11.10.05

Daca imi aduc bine aminte 10.3 era pe 4 cd-uri, si dev tools era pe ultimul.

Profil
 
  [ Ignoră ]   [ # 13 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

oups! nu am decat 3 discuri la 10.3 si 2 discuri originale la 10.2
se poate downloada de undeva?

Profil
 
  [ Ignoră ]   [ # 14 ]
Avatar
RankRankRank
Member
Din: Bucuresti
Macuser din: 11.10.05

De pe developer.apple.com, unde trebuie sa-ti faci cont (gratuit). Versiunea curenta de Developer Tools probabil ca merge numai pe Tiger; nu stiu daca pastreaza si versiuni mai vechi pentru download.

Edit: de ce vrei sa compilezi apache-ul? problema ta de fapt e ca nu ai acel user; problema asta o sa ramana, chiar daca recompilezi apache-ul. Mai bine incerci sa faci user-ul acela manual, sau reinstalezi macos-ul.

Profil
 
  [ Ignoră ]   [ # 15 ]
Avatar
RankRank
Jr. Member
Din: Davie, FL
Macuser din: 16.10.05

l-as face si manual dar nu stiu cum… am incercat sa creez userul www in users dar nu stiu sa ii scriu UID si celelalte setari, asa cum zice psergiu
as putea sa duplicate
ce uid are www la voi? ca imi amintesc ca doar am schimbat numele…

Profil
 
   
1 din 2
1